Lucene提供了丰富的API来组合定制你所需要的查询器,同时也可以利用Query Parser提供的强大的查询语法解析来构造你想要的查询器。本文章详细的介绍了Lucene的查询语法。通过Java语法分析器把一个查询字符串解析成 Lucene的查询器。在你选择使用Query Parser前,请考虑以 ...
分类:
Web程序 时间:
2017-02-28 17:50:14
阅读次数:
260
为什么要设置相关度 设置相关读可以人为的影响搜索结果的排序,通过设置某一个域的boost,可以在同时出现多条匹配结果时提升排名。通过设置boost影响打分结果,boost是一个加权值(默认加权值为1.0f),它可以影响权重的计算。 设置相关度的时机 1.建立索引时设置 提升某个Document的权重... ...
分类:
其他好文 时间:
2017-02-28 13:41:00
阅读次数:
193
为什么需要使用IKAnalyzer Lucene自带的标准分析器无法中文分词 Lucene自带的中文分析器分词不准确 IKAnalyzer支持屏蔽关键词、新词汇的配置 使用示例 建立索引时 略 QueryParser查询时 略 单独使用进行分词 自定义词库 在classpath下定义IKAnalyz... ...
分类:
其他好文 时间:
2017-02-28 13:26:22
阅读次数:
207
<!-- https://mvnrepository.com/artifact/xerces/xercesImpl --><dependency> <groupId>xerces</groupId> <artifactId>xercesImpl</artifactId> <version>2.11. ...
分类:
编程语言 时间:
2017-02-24 14:24:23
阅读次数:
662
首先,是什么问题引出来的呢? 新手,做get请求,req.query就ok了 然后post,req.body无效,因为新版本中间件都分离了,所以要单独安装body-parser,又有新问题了,无法安装,百度了下是什么镜像问题 https://cnodejs.org/topic/4f9904f9407 ...
分类:
移动开发 时间:
2017-02-24 11:56:47
阅读次数:
237
问题聚焦: 设计一个系统时,比较常见的做法是将它划分为若干个小的系统,互相协作,组成一个大的系统。 那么,在设计这些小系统时,需要注意一些什么呢? 外观模式为什么可以让子系统更加容易的使用呢?(最小化子系统之间的通信和相互依赖关系,即降低耦合度) 意图: 为子系统中的一组接口提供一个一致的界面。Fa ...
分类:
其他好文 时间:
2017-02-22 13:03:05
阅读次数:
184
1).easyloader.js文件用于加载指定模块,同时它也会加载指定模块所依赖的组件 2).不使用easyloader加载: 在easyui中有一个Parser解析器,它会解析class中的easyui-window,所以不用easyloader加载指定模块也可以。 ...
分类:
Web程序 时间:
2017-02-21 17:54:26
阅读次数:
216
Given a string representing arbitrarily nested ternary expressions, calculate the result of the expression. You can always assume that the given expre ...
分类:
其他好文 时间:
2017-02-19 10:55:48
阅读次数:
160
可以使用$.parser.parse();这个方法进行处理; 例如: $.parser.parse(); 表示对整个页面重新渲染,渲染完就可以看到easyui原来的样式了; var targetObj = $("<input name='mydate' class='easyui-datebox'> ...
分类:
Web程序 时间:
2017-02-15 14:53:36
阅读次数:
170
爬取百度百科1000个页面的数据 1. 准备工作: 确定目标 => 分析目标(URL格式, 数据格式, 网页编码) => 编写代码 => 执行爬虫 1.1 链接分析: 进入百度百科“Python”词条页面:http://baike.baidu.com/view/21087.htm => 在链接位置右 ...
分类:
编程语言 时间:
2017-02-14 15:54:13
阅读次数:
271